Finok was one of the international artists that took part in recently completed Heerlen Murals Project 2014. The young Brazilian artist brought a bit of different flavor to the Dutch city with this colorful piece.
Known for his flat, naive style, use of green color, and totem like artworks that feature faces and symbols inspired by the rich Brazilian culture, Finok created a similar mural for the event. Using gold and bright colors, lively patterns, and almost tribal-like elements, his distincive double piece is brightening up this underpass somewhere on the streets of Heerlen.
